Dressers & cabinets
We’re definitely not talking about your great grandmother’s antique dresser – that’s a keeper no matter how creaky it may be! But that some-assembly-required entertainment center? It might be time for an upgrade.
- Pieces that don’t quite fit anymore: As materials swell or shrink over the years, due to temperature, humidity, etc., you might notice that a drawer doesn’t open and close as smoothly as it used to, or that a door is no longer even with the opening it covers.
- Damaged surfaces: Cheaper furniture is often covered in lower-quality veneers that can warp and peel as they age. You might be able to glue it down once, but time is not on your side here. Chips in these veneers are inevitable and will leave you looking for something a bit more elegant.
- The style doesn’t fit the way you live: Even the most beautiful table or cabinet might not be right for your current lifestyle. We all seem to be more casual these days, so replacing formal pieces with more casual, classic items could be the way to go.
Upholstered furniture
Sofas and chairs can be major investments. And if they’re high-quality they can last a long time. But a long time is not forever!
- Stains and tears: Let’s be honest: We all spend a lot more time eating and drinking on our couches than previous generations. Modern stain protection and deep cleaning can keep things looking fresh for a while, but the time comes when it’s too “shabby” and not enough “chic”.
- Loose springs and sagging cushions: A couch ages a lot like your kids – you don’t really notice the small changes over the years, then one day a loose spring pokes you in the back and you realize just how much has changed! Brighten a room without new furniture
Does your room feel a little blah? A well-chosen accessory can make an enormous difference.
- Rugs: Nothing changes the overall feel of a room quite as easily as a new rug. A brightly colored rug will really pop against the backdrop of more neutral room, while a traditional rug can add elegance to even the most casual space.
- Mirrors: This accessory can literally brighten up your room! A well-placed wall mirror can visually expand your room, while a floor mirror is a great way to add drama to a small room.
- Lamps: New lamps can give your room an updated atmosphere.
